Technical Support
Technical Support is an individual-contributor career path within Customer Experience & Support. Professionals progress from guided execution to independent delivery, senior problem solving, cross-team leadership and enterprise-level expertise without requiring people management.

How the career progresses
Associate Technical Support Specialist → Technical Support Specialist → Senior Technical Support Specialist → Lead Technical Support Specialist → Principal Technical Support Specialist → Senior Principal Technical Support Specialist

What changes from L5 to L6
Moving from Principal Technical Support Specialist to Senior Principal Technical Support Specialist means demonstrating sustained performance at a larger scope with greater autonomy, complexity, influence and business impact—not simply spending more time in role.
How readiness is shown
Repeatedly performs key aspects of Senior Principal Technical Support Specialist before promotion; demonstrates the required skill increases; handles systemic, novel and high-consequence challenges.; receives credible stakeholder evidence; shows measurable outcomes at the next-level scope.
How to prepare
Take stretch assignments at the next-level scope; deepen the listed skill gaps; seek feedback from experienced practitioners; document measurable outcomes and decisions; mentor/share knowledge where appropriate; pursue relevant learning or certification when it strengthens capability.
